Vocabulary Analysis
In this level, a few words might not be part of your daily vocabulary, or they might be tricky to spot on the wheel:
- FORKFUL: This is the "big" word of the level. It refers to the amount that a fork can hold. It's a compound-style word that many people miss because they treat "FORK" and "FULL" as separate entities, but here it's condensed.
- LURK: A four-letter word that uses the "K." It means to remain hidden so as to wait in ambush. Players often overlook this because they focus too much on the "F" and "O" combinations.
- FRO: A three-letter word most commonly used in the phrase "to and fro." Because it's rarely used on its own, it’s one of the most skipped required words in this puzzle.

Practical Solving Advice
When you see a wheel like this (F, O, R, K, F, U, L), start by isolating the vowels. You have O and U. Try placing them between the consonants. FOUR and FOUL are immediate giveaways. Once those are placed, look for the "K" connections. FORK is an obvious start, which should lead you directly to the 7-letter FORKFUL. Always remember to check for words that use the double "F," such as OFF, as these are frequently the last words players find before finishing the level.

Common Mistakes
The most common mistake at this level is trying to spell "FORKFULL" with two "L"s. The wheel only provides one "L," which is why the required word is the single-L version: FORKFUL. Another common error is missing FRO while focusing entirely on FOR. Players also frequently forget that FLU is a valid word, often trying to find longer words and overlooking the simple 3-letter required answers.
